		<title>2010 Opening Ceremonies</title>
		<link>http://forums.bowl.com/index.php?showtopic=403</link>
		<description><![CDATA[Looks like registration is going to be down a bit in 2010. I just received notice that the opening night squad (opening ceremonies, Joe Bowler, etc.) is happening at 3:00 p.m. on Saturday. I called the tournament HQ to find out why and they told me that between the early afternoon squad on opening Saturday (usually a bunch of local teams) and the regular 7:00 p.m. opening ceremony squad they only had about 50 teams registered so they combined the two squads into one at 3:00 p.m.<br />
